These are DEFAULT REPLACEMENTS. That means, like Immortals, there can be only one. Make sure you remove any other plantsim defaults you may have in your downloads folder before installing this one. And since these are plantsim default replacements, SEASONS is indeed required. (If you just want the spiffy leaves, go download I Am A Tree. It's awesome.)
These have been compressorized. They are also Sexy-Feet compatible (to a degree-- there's some seaming, but there's some seaming on Maxis feet in the same area, and I finally just said "It's good enough! Screw it!" Men's feet look better than women's, in my opinion), but still look fine with Maxis block feet. If you use Marvine's feet, you're on your own-- I've never seen them OR their UV map.
Technically, these are barbie... but only as much as your Sims are barbie. Breasts and crotches are not covered by bark or leaves, so if you have hair or details in those areas, you won't lose them to plantsimism.
Toddlers are unisex, adult males and females have unique textures on their bodies AND faces, elders use the adult textures. Wilt states have unique coloring, too. (It came out that way by accident at first and I liked it so much I kept it.)
YES, there IS a wilt state included. No, I don't have any pics, because no matter what I did I couldn't get my plantsims to wilt... not even dragging their needs down into the red. (They hate that.) I think this may be due to the No Leafy Plantsim Hair hack, but I have no idea. Kate tested it and found the wilt state good, so... I dunno. Think of Plantsimism as... an infection, or a rash. It's something that happens to you, and it's a condition you can be 'born' with, but it's curable. Any plantsim skin you see is just an overlay; underneath it, the Sims have normal genetics, so Ideal Plantsims need normal genetics, too. If you've ever seen a semi-transparent or red-eyes-only vampire default, or fur-less werewolves, it's the same thing.
The only life states in Sims 2 that aren't just overlays are aliens, Servos (although that's actually kind of a very special overlay), and Bigfoot. These are, not coincidentally, the only incurable life states.
